Inspired by toy race track construction sets. Although this technically qualifies as a stencil, you better have a laser cutter to deal with it.
Zoom in by Shift-clicking the PXL button to view the deets. All lowercase characters, but the caps are actually wider. It looks simple, but there's some advanced things going on to make this work in the 1.5 filter setting.
Special Characters to connect/extend letters:
_ = baseline connector
- = t-bar connector
/ = ascender connector
; = dip right connector
= = middle-e connector
\ = descender connector
